Job Summary

Health Careers in Saskatchewan is seeking a skilled Medical Laboratory Technologist Supervisor to lead our team in the Multi-functional Laboratories Core Lab. As a key member of our laboratory team, you will be responsible for supervising technical staff and work processes, ensuring the highest quality of patient care.

Key Responsibilities
  • Supervise and lead a team of Medical Laboratory Technologists, providing guidance and support to ensure the efficient operation of the laboratory.
  • Develop and implement policies and procedures to maintain high standards of quality and safety in the laboratory.
  • Collaborate with other departments to ensure seamless communication and coordination of laboratory services.
  • Conduct quality control and quality assurance activities to ensure compliance with regulatory requirements.
  • Provide training and development opportunities to staff to enhance their skills and knowledge.
Requirements
  • Forty-eight (48) months of previous discipline-related experience, with a basic knowledge of other disciplines within the department.
  • Medical Laboratory Technology diploma (MLT) from an accredited institution.
  • Licenses: Saskatchewan Society of Medical Laboratory Technologists and Canadian Society for Medical Laboratory Science.
  • Competencies: Intermediate - Computer skills, Communication skills, Leadership skills, Organizational skills, Interpersonal skills, Analytical skills.
  • Ability to work independently and as part of a team.
